When considering programmes in the United Kingdom, it's important to be aware of the range of tuition fees you might encounter. The lower-end tuition fee, represented by €5,837, offers a more affordable option for students. On the other hand, the higher-end tuition fee, indicated by €44,761, reflects the costlier programmes available. The typical tuition fee, shown by €24,397, provides a middle ground for what most students can expect to pay. It's also worth noting that 1% of programmes in the UK are considered affordable, making higher education accessible to a broader range of students. Additionally, 16% of programmes are offered online, providing flexibility for those who may not be able to attend classes in person.
